1) Determine how much you will have to save each month at 3, 6, 9, and 12 percent compounded monthly for you to accumulate a nest egg for retirement. The variables are current age, age of retirement, nest egg size, and interest rate. Show all work and cite as appropriate.

2) Measure the height of a tree or a street light utilizing trig. Report what you did and how you did it, including all measurements.

3) The kinetic energy of a vehicle is described by KE(v) = (.5*mass)v^2, where V is velocity. Graph the function. What is the percent energy increase if we go from 30 to 40 mph? From 40 to 50? 50 to 60? 60 to 80? How can we provide a safer driving environment and how can we reduce fuel costs? Is there a conflict between the two in all regards, or just one?
